Hi chaps,

Need a bit of advice - my online game is considerably different from my live one - and i want to be able to translate it into my live one - which i consider to be rather staid at times. However I always seem to balk at doing things live that i would have no hesitation doing on line.

Any suggestions other than " grow some?"

The main difference between live and online is that you get more good players online. There are plenty of bad ones but you are more likely to be put to the test online when you raise than live.

Don't take this to mean that there aren't any good live players because there definitely are.

You need to be careful not to play too many hands. There is no reason to play any less or more than online but because it's so much slower live you can easily find yourself playing twice as many without even realising.

I would say that in a live 9 handed game you're looking at 1 orbit every 16 to 20 minutes whereas online you can probably quarter that number. Therefore if you are playing 3 hands every orbit online which is 1 every 90 seconds or so you could easily get bored and frustrated live where it's every 5 minutes and think that you're not playing enough when in fact you are doing no different.

Play too many hands and you'll lose you edge when it comes to bluffing because people will notice.
